| Fuse Inspection |
| 1. |
Be sure there is no play in the fuse holders, and that the fuses are
held securely.
|
| 2. |
Be sure the fuse capacities for each circuit correct.
|
| 3. |
Check whether or not the fuse is broken.
If a fuse is to be replaced, be sure to use a new fuse of the same capacity.
Always determine why the fuse blew first and completely eliminate the
problem before installing a new fuse.

| Inspection |
| 1. |
The SJB can be diagnosed by using the GDS. The SJB communicates with
the GDS which then displays inputs and outputs along with codes.
|
| 2. |
To diagnose the SJB function, select the vehicle model, BCM and SJB.
|
| 3. |
To consult the present input/out value of SJB, "Current DATA". It provides
information of SJB input/output conditions.
|
| 4. |
To perform functional test on SJB outputs, select "Actuation Test"

| Removal |
| 1. |
Disconnect the negative (-) battery terminal.
|
| 2. |
Remove the crash pad lower panel.
(Refer to Body - "Crash Pad Lower Panel")
|
| 3. |
Disconnect the connectors from the fuse side of the smart junction box.
|
| 4. |
Remove the smart junction box after loosening the mounting nuts and
bolt.
|
| 5. |
Disconnect the connectors from the back side of the smart junction box.
|
| Installation |
| 1. |
Install the smart junction box.
|
| 2. |
Install the crash pad lower panel.
|
| 3. |
Check that all system operates normally.
